Obtaining a Learner's Permit
A learner's permit is the first step in getting an actual driver's license. It permits novice drivers to practice driving under the supervision of an adult responsible. It helps new drivers gain confidence and experience in preparation for the driving and written test that will lead to a driver's license. The permit requires that novices be always accompanied by a licensed driver and that they adhere to the rules of driving under supervision such as curfews, or night driving restrictions.
To obtain a permit, applicants must take an initial licensing course, read the New York State Driver's Manual and pass the Knowledge Test. The test is comprised of 20 multiple-choice test questions on driving rules, laws and safe practices. Drivers who are interested in taking the test should schedule their test time in advance to avoid waiting in long lines. They should bring their completed application along with evidence of age, such as birth certificate, passport or Social Security card.
It is recommended that aspiring drivers take a test before their official exam to familiarize themselves with the format and help determine the areas they will need to focus. The test is timed, therefore applicants should show up to their scheduled time with plenty of time and be well-rested. They should also allocate the appropriate amount of time to study based on their the current driving skills and experience.
Before taking the road test, new drivers should ensure the vehicle they will use for their test is in good condition and that they are aware of the rules of driving that govern its operation. They should also keep track of the date, time, and kind of driving they've performed during their practice sessions. By following these tips you can ensure that your road test goes smoothly and efficiently and eventually get a complete driver's license.

Passing the Written Test
The written test is often the most difficult part of the process. There are a variety of ways you can prepare, including reading the New York State Driver's Manual. This comprehensive guide has all the necessary information regarding the rules of driving and regulations.
Create a study plan and stick to it. Do not try to cram all the information into your brain the night before you take your test. Instead, read the material carefully and slowly. If you're having trouble understanding something, don't hesitate to ask questions. Also, don't be discouraged if you fail one or two questions; no state has a requirement for an exact score.
You can make use of online resources, such as practice tests and videos in addition to reading the Driver's Manual. These tools will help you review and learn the subject in a more engaging way. You could even join forces with friends or family members who are preparing for the test and quiz one another. Additionally, it can be helpful to create mnemonic devices like acronyms or rhymes to aid in remembering important subjects.
Before you take the test, you must take a restful night and eat a healthy breakfast. Try to arrive at the DMV office early enough to get checked in and relax prior to your appointment. Bring your photo-learned permit to the test to ensure that you're prepared to take it. After you pass the written test, you're now ready to get a regular driver's license. It could take a while for your license to be issued.
